1. An ultrasonic resonant rod waveguide-radiator having a defined length, an entrance surface and an exit surface, comprising:

  • at least three cylindrical sections, including a first cylindrical section comprising the radiator'"'"'s entrance surface and a second cylindrical section comprising the radiator'"'"'s exit surface;

    at least two sections of variable cross-section;

    wherein said cylindrical sections and said sections of variable cross-section arrayed in alternating positions and acoustically rigidly connected together;

    wherein the ratio of the cross-sectional areas of the exit surface and the entrance surface is approximately 1;

    1;

    wherein the waveguide-radiator'"'"'s total length is equal to a multiple of half the length of an acoustic wave in the waveguide-radiator material, taking into account a geometrical dispersion;

    wherein the total length of the sections of variable cross-section is equal to or greater than the value of Log(N)/k;

    wherein the sum of the length of the second cylindrical section and the length of the section of variable cross-section adjacent to said second cylindrical section is at least 30% of the total length of the waveguide-radiator.
